Wheat named MACJC Player of the Week

JACKSON, Miss. - Tyrus Wheat, a sophomore linebacker from Amite, La., earned MACJC Player of the Week honors for his stellar defensive play in a 14-7 win over Northeast in week two of the 2019 season. Wheat put the first touchdown on the board for either team when he took an interception 86-yards for a score in the third quarter to put Co-Lin on top 8-0. The sophomore then helped seal the win with yet another pick with just three minutes left in the contest, halting a would-be Northeast drive. The Amite High School graduate finished the night with six tackles, two tackles for loss, and 100 interception return yards. Wheat is tied for fifth on the team with 10 tackles on the year. 

"I'm very honored to receive this recognition because I have been working so hard since the spring," said Wheat. "I could not have done this without God and my teammates though." 

Wheat is the first Co-Lin player to land MACJC Player of the Week honors since Jakaiszer Glass got the nod in 2018 after a 10 tackle, one interception performance against then-ranked No. 13 Mississippi Gulf Coast. The No. 11 Wolves are on the road this week as the team travels to Poplarville to take on the Pearl River Wildcats to open MACJC South Division play.
